Quantum Research Scientist With Python Freelance AI Trainer
Singaporeup to $35 per hourPosted 2 days ago
Mindrift connects specialists with project-based AI opportunities in physics research, focusing on designing computational physics problems requiring programming, reasoning, and verification.
Location: Singapore
Salary: up to $35 per hour
Responsibilities
- Design original computational physics problems that simulate real physics research workflows
- Create problems requiring Python programming to solve (using Numpy, SciPy, Sympy)
- Ensure problems are computationally intensive and cannot be solved manually within reasonable timeframes
- Develop problems requiring non-trivial reasoning chains in mechanics, electromagnetism, thermodynamics, and quantum mechanics
- Base problems on real research challenges or practical applications from physics practice
- Verify solutions using Python with standard physics simulation libraries
- Document problem statements clearly and provide verified correct answers
Requirements
- Degree in Physics (Theoretical, Experimental, or Computational) or related fields
- Python proficiency for numerical validation (MATLAB, R, C, SQL, Numpy, Pandas, SciPy, domain-specific libraries, Stata or knowledge of any programming language can be equivalent)
- 2+ years of professional experience (applied, research, or teaching experience)
- Experience with numerical simulation methods
- Ability to design problems that mirror real physics research workflows
- Creative thinking in problem design across diverse physics areas
- Familiarity with physics modeling and approximation techniques
- Strong written English (C1+)
Additional Information
- Participation is project-based, not permanent employment.
- Estimated workload of 10–20 hours per week during active phases.
- Compensation up to $35 per hour, depending on level and contribution pace.
